ICD-10 Code G80.9 – Cerebral palsy, unspecified (2026): Diagnosis, Symptoms & Billing Guide

The ICD-10 code for Cerebral palsy, unspecified is G80.9.
2026 ICD-10-CM Diagnosis Code G80.9 – Cerebral palsy, unspecified

What it is

G80.9 identifies cerebral palsy when the type is not further specified in the record. It is a nonprogressive disorder of movement and posture caused by an early brain injury or abnormal brain development.

Clinical signs

Clinical features vary; refer to documentation. Common findings include abnormal muscle tone, poor coordination, delayed motor milestones, and persistent motor impairment that is present from childhood.

When to use this code

Use G80.9 when the provider documents cerebral palsy without naming a subtype, such as spastic, dyskinetic, ataxic, or mixed. It also fits when the chart confirms cerebral palsy but the available note does not support a more specific code. Code the documented functional deficits separately when appropriate.

Do not use for

Do not use this code if the record clearly identifies a more specific cerebral palsy type. Do not use it for other neurologic disorders, developmental delay alone, or acquired weakness without a documented cerebral palsy diagnosis.

Coding tip

If the subtype is missing, query for clarification before defaulting to G80.9.
